// quite the hack, game name is stored in global sRequestResult
void updateChallenge(bool gameWon)
{
char sPath[64], *fStr;
int seconds = 0, newtime = (gameTime - mission.startTime) / GAME_TICKS_PER_SEC;
bool victory = false;
WzConfig scores(CHALLENGE_SCORES);
fStr = strrchr(sRequestResult, '/');
fStr++; // skip slash
if (fStr == '\0')
{
debug(LOG_ERROR, "Bad path to challenge file (%s)", sRequestResult);
return;
}
sstrcpy(sPath, fStr);
sPath[strlen(sPath) - 4] = '\0'; // remove .ini
scores.beginGroup(sPath);
victory = scores.value("Victory", false).toBool();
seconds = scores.value("Seconds", 0).toInt();
// Update score if we have a victory and best recorded was a loss,
// or both were losses but time is higher, or both were victories
// but time is lower.
if ((!victory && gameWon)
|| (!gameWon && !victory && newtime > seconds)
|| (gameWon && victory && newtime < seconds))
{
scores.setValue("Seconds", newtime);
scores.setValue("Victory", gameWon);
scores.setValue("Player", NetPlay.players[selectedPlayer].name);
}
scores.endGroup();
}
